Understanding Mandatory Labor Posters



Labor regulation posters serve as a clear, accessible way for employees to comprehend their rights under both government and California regulation. They cover necessary subjects like wage and hour regulations, work environment safety, discrimination securities, and household leave policies. Employers have to display these posters prominently in areas accessible to all team, such as break areas or near time clocks.



For companies in Los Angeles, compliance isn't optional. The state needs that companies publish one of the most present versions of these notices, reflecting any kind of recent updates to California labor codes. Federal companies additionally provide routine revisions to guarantee workers remain educated concerning their legal rights across all sectors. By preserving current federal and state labor law posters​, Los Angeles companies protect their business from prospective fines while cultivating an educated workplace culture rooted in trust and responsibility.



2025 Updates: What Los Angeles Employers Need to Know



Annually, brand-new legislation brings modifications that affect office posts. In 2025, these updates mirror California's ongoing initiatives to enhance worker defenses and boost equity throughout the work landscape. Los Angeles companies should examine their posters to confirm that they include the most recent info concerning minimum wage boosts, upgraded leave privileges, and changed health and wellness requirements.



Because the city's labor market is so varied-- from movie studio in Burbank to small cafés in Echo Park-- each employer must guarantee that postings relate to their organization size, type, and industry. Local ordinances in some cases vary from statewide laws, so LA-based companies must confirm city-specific notifications, such as those resolving paid sick leave or neighborhood wage policies.



The Role of Posters in Employee Education



Labor posters are more than compliance devices-- they function as instructional resources. They assist employees comprehend their rights and supply guidance on what to do if those legal rights are gone against. When a work environment noticeably displays precise details, it builds self-confidence amongst employees and shows that monitoring values transparency.



In Los Angeles, where lots of workplaces employ multilingual teams, it's additionally necessary to present posters in languages that staff members comprehend. This method enhances inclusion and guarantees everybody can access the exact same details. When employees really feel educated, they're more probable to involve favorably and contribute to a considerate, safe job society.

Los Angeles Lifestyle Factors That Impact Compliance



Los Angeles has an unique mix of work environments formed by its environment, society, and economy. From offices in midtown high-rises to outdoor worksites in the Valley, problems vary widely. The region's moderate, bright climate means lots of workers function outdoors or in partially open spaces, making poster positioning particularly crucial. Companies need to make sure postings continue to be secured from sun direct exposure or wind damage, maintaining them readable throughout the year.



In creative and service-driven sectors, where adaptable organizing and part-time duties prevail, not every worker might frequent the same room daily. Digital posting choices can assist employers reach remote or turning team, making sure every person remains notified also in crossbreed or off-site roles.
